2026上半年软考高级系统分析师备考资料:第8章知识点分值分布及试题

系统分析师 责任编辑:陈湘君 2025-12-02

添加老师微信

备考咨询

加我微信

摘要:2026上半年软考高级系统分析师备考进行中,希赛网为考生整理了2026上半年软考高级系统分析师第8章《专业英语》考试知识点分值分布及试题的备考资料,希望对各位考生的备考带来帮助。

2026上半年软考高级系统分析师第8章《专业英语》考试知识点分值分布及试题如下:

第8章 专业英语

一、分值分布

88.png

二、试题示例

1.专业英语--5分

试题【2022年上半年系统分析师考试上午真题】

Requirements validation is the process of checking that requirements actually define the system that the customer really wants. It overlaps with analysis as it is concerned with finding problems with the requirements. Requirements validation is important because errors in a requirements document can lead to extensive rework costs when these problems are discovered during development or after the system is in service. The cost of fixing a requirements problem by making a system change is usually much greater than repairing design or coding errors. The reason for this is that a change to the requirements usually means that the system design and implementation must also be changed. Furthermore, the system must then be re-tested.

During the requirements validation process, different types of checks should be carried out on the requirements in the requirements document. These checks include:

1. ( ):A user may think that a system is needed to perform certain function. However, further thought and analysis may identify additional or different functions that are required. Systems have diverse stakeholders with different needs and any set of requirements is inevitably a compromise across the stakeholder community.

2. ( ):Requirements in the document should not conflict. That is, there should not be contradictory constraints or different descriptions of the same system function.

3. ( ):The requirements document should include requirements that define all functions and the constraints intended by the system user.

4. Realism checks: Using knowledge of existing technology, the requirements should be checked to ensure that they can actually be implemented. These checks should also take account of the ( ) for the system development.

5. Verifiability: To reduce the potential for dispute between customer and contractor, system requirements should always be written so that they are verifiable. This means that you should be able to write a set of tests that can demonstrate that the delivered system meets each specified ( ) .

选项1:

A:Security checks

B:Validity checks

C:Consistency checks

D:Completeness checks

选项2:

A:Security checks

B:Safety checks

C:Consistency checks

D:Usability checks

选项3:

A:Consistency checks

B:Usability checks

C:Operational checks

D:Completeness checks

选项4:

A:tools

B:tests

C:models

D:budget and schedule

选项5:

A:requirement

B:model

C:design

D:implementation

答案:B、C、D、C、A

解析:需求验证是检查需求是否实际定义了客户真正想要的系统的过程。它与分析重叠,因为它关注的是发现需求中的问题。需求验证是很重要的,因为当这些问题在开发过程中或系统投入使用后被发现时,需求文件中的错误会导致大量的返工成本。通过改变系统来修复需求问题的成本通常比修复设计或编码错误要大得多。原因是对需求的改变通常意味着系统的设计和实施也必须改变。此外,还必须重新测试系统。

在需求验证过程中,应该对需求文件中的需求进行不同类型的检查。这些检查包括:

1.( ): 用户可能认为需要一个系统来执行某些功能。然而,进一步的思考和分析可能会发现需要额外的或不同的功能。系统有不同的利益相关者,有不同的需求,任何一套需求都不可避免地是整个利益相关者群体的妥协。

2. ( ): 文件中的要求不应冲突。也就是说,不应该有相互矛盾的约束或对同一系统功能的不同描述。

3.( ): 需求文件应该包括定义所有功能的需求和系统用户所期望的约束。

4. 现实性检查。利用现有技术的知识,应该对需求进行检查,以确保它们能够真正被实现。这些检查也应该考虑到系统开发的( )。

5. 可验证性。为了减少客户和承包商之间潜在的争议,系统需求的编写应该始终是可验证的。这意味着你应该能够编写一套测试,以证明所交付的系统符合每一个指定的( )。

(1)A.安全检查 B.有效性检查C.一致性检查 D.完整性检查

(2)A.安全检查 B.安全检查 C.一致性检查 D.可用性检查

(3)A.一致性检查B.可用性检查C.操作性检查 D.完整性检查

(4)A.工具 B.测试 C.模型D.预算和时间表

(5)A.需求 B.模型 C.设计D.实施

更多资料
更多课程
更多真题
温馨提示:因考试政策、内容不断变化与调整,本网站提供的以上信息仅供参考,如有异议,请考生以权威部门公布的内容为准!

软考备考资料免费领取

去领取

!
咨询在线老师!